Jonathan R. Petrie is a scholar working on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ials and Materials Chemistry. According to data from OpenAlex, Jonathan R. Petrie has authored 18 papers receiving a total of 612 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Electrical and Electronic Engineering, 8 papers in Electronic, Optical and Magnetic Materials and 6 papers in Materials Chemistry. Recurrent topics in Jonathan R. Petrie's work include Magnetic and transport properties of perovskites and related materials (4 papers), Multiferroics and related materials (4 papers) and Magnetic properties of thin films (4 papers). Jonathan R. Petrie is often cited by papers focused on Magnetic and transport properties of perovskites and related materials (4 papers), Multiferroics and related materials (4 papers) and Magnetic properties of thin films (4 papers). Jonathan R. Petrie collaborates with scholars based in United States, Spain and Italy. Jonathan R. Petrie's co-authors include Ho Nyung Lee, Tricia L. Meyer, J. W. Freeland, Gyula Eres, Fernando A. Reboredo, Hyoungjeen Jeen, Chandrima Mitra, Woo Seok Choi, Andreas Herklotz and Er‐Jia Guo and has published in prestigious journals such as Advanced Materials, Nature Communications and Applied Physics Letters.
